Enhance Your Performance: Indoor Golf Simulators Described
Indoor swing simulators are rapidly experiencing popularity, offering a fantastic way to practice your game regardless of the climate outside. Such systems use advanced technology to simulate real-world courses, providing detailed data on your hits. Players can find features like custom ball trajectory, granular distance readings, and even computerized terrain landscapes. Basically, an indoor machine isn't just about entertainment; it's a powerful tool for improving your putt game and enjoying the sport year-round.

Next-Level Game: Tackling the Virtual Course
The relentless pursuit of a lower score has led many enthusiasts to embrace the burgeoning world of golf simulators. No longer just a novelty, these modern systems offer a pathway to significant improvement, providing instant feedback and year-round training. Forget unpredictable conditions and crowded courses; a simulator allows for focused work on your technique, analyzing every aspect from impact speed to trajectory. Moreover, you can virtually experience iconic courses from around the world without ever leaving your studio. This isn't simply hitting balls; it's analytical skill development, leveraging precise graphics and innovative tracking technology to elevate your overall performance.
